The rear gears on mine were shot when I took it in to the dealer for a tranny problem. As soon as they heard it, they told me they needed to be replaced (unfortuntely by the time I heard the message they had already put in the same gear ratio and I couldn't have them upgrade them at the same time ) With the ragtop, I couldn't tell the difference between the gears and road noise... good thing they could.

As for warranty issues, I would think that if you have a dealer put in FMS gears it would be ok, but I would ask them directly just to make sure.
